Chronic dyspepsia - persistent or recurrent upper abdominal pain, burning, or discomfort lasting weeks to months - is one of the most common gastrointestinal complaints worldwide. In India, where H. pylori infection rates reach 60-80% and self-medication with antacids is the norm, the condition is vastly under-investigated and under-treated. This page explains the Rome IV classification of functional dyspepsia, its two distinct subtypes, the role of H. pylori, when endoscopy is necessary, and how modern management differs from simply taking antacids every day.

What is chronic dyspepsia?Persistent or recurrent pain, burning, or discomfort centred in the upper abdomen - lasting at least three months - with no identifiable structural cause on standard investigation. When investigations are normal, the diagnosis is functional dyspepsia.
What are the two subtypes of functional dyspepsia?Epigastric pain syndrome (EPS) - burning or pain in the upper abdomen, not necessarily meal-related. Postprandial distress syndrome (PDS) - bothersome fullness after eating and early satiety. Many patients have features of both.
Does H. pylori cause dyspepsia?Yes. H. pylori gastritis is a recognised and treatable cause. In India, prevalence is 60-80%. Testing and eradicating H. pylori is the recommended first step in managing chronic dyspepsia before labelling it as functional.
When is endoscopy needed?When alarm features are present - weight loss, difficulty swallowing, vomiting blood, black stool, a palpable mass - or in patients above age 55 with new-onset symptoms. Also when symptoms persist despite 4-8 weeks of treatment.
How is chronic dyspepsia treated?H. pylori eradication if positive. Proton pump inhibitors for acid-related symptoms. Prokinetics for fullness-predominant symptoms. Dietary modification. Neuromodulators for refractory cases. The approach depends on the subtype.
Is chronic dyspepsia the same as GERD?No. GERD centres on heartburn and acid regurgitation from reflux into the oesophagus. Dyspepsia centres on upper abdominal pain, burning, and fullness originating from the stomach. They can coexist, but the distinction matters because their management differs.

What Is Chronic Dyspepsia?

Dyspepsia literally means "bad digestion." In clinical terms, it refers to a group of symptoms originating from the upper gastrointestinal tract - specifically the stomach and duodenum - that include upper abdominal pain, burning, postprandial fullness, early satiety, nausea, and belching. When these symptoms persist for three months or longer, the condition is termed chronic dyspepsia.

Chronic dyspepsia is not a single disease. It is a clinical syndrome - a pattern of symptoms that can arise from multiple causes. In roughly 70-80% of patients who undergo endoscopy for chronic dyspepsia, no structural abnormality (no ulcer, no tumour, no significant erosion) is found. These patients are classified as having functional dyspepsia - the stomach looks normal but does not function normally.

The remaining 20-30% have an identifiable structural cause: peptic ulcer disease, H. pylori gastritis with significant mucosal changes, NSAID-related gastropathy, or, less commonly, gastric malignancy. This distinction - functional versus structural - is the most important fork in the diagnostic road, and it determines the treatment path.

Rome IV Classification - EPS and PDS Subtypes

The Rome IV criteria are the current international standard for classifying functional gastrointestinal disorders. Under Rome IV, functional dyspepsia is divided into two subtypes based on the predominant symptom pattern. This classification is clinically useful because each subtype responds to different treatments.

Epigastric Pain Syndrome (EPS)

  • Burning or pain in the upper abdomen (epigastrium)
  • May occur on an empty stomach or between meals
  • Not exclusively relieved by eating or passing stool
  • Can mimic peptic ulcer pain
  • Responds better to acid suppression (PPIs)
  • Rome IV requires symptoms at least 1 day/week for 3 months

Postprandial Distress Syndrome (PDS)

  • Bothersome fullness after a normal-sized meal
  • Early satiety - unable to finish a normal meal
  • Symptoms are meal-related and worsen after eating
  • Often accompanied by nausea, bloating, belching
  • Responds better to prokinetics (domperidone, itopride)
  • Rome IV requires symptoms at least 3 days/week for 3 months

In clinical practice, approximately 30-40% of patients present with overlap - features of both EPS and PDS. These overlap patients tend to have more severe symptoms and may require combination therapy. Identifying the predominant pattern still helps prioritise the initial treatment approach.

Feature EPS (Epigastric Pain Syndrome) PDS (Postprandial Distress Syndrome)
Core symptom Burning or pain in the upper abdomen Fullness after meals, early satiety
Timing Fasting, between meals, or variable During or shortly after meals
Meal relationship May improve, worsen, or have no change with food Consistently triggered or worsened by eating
Main mechanism Visceral hypersensitivity, acid-related mucosal irritation Impaired gastric accommodation, delayed emptying
First-line drug Proton pump inhibitor (PPI) Prokinetic (domperidone, itopride)
Overlap 30-40% of patients have both patterns - combination therapy is often needed

What Causes Chronic Dyspepsia?

Helicobacter pylori infection

H. pylori is a bacterium that colonises the stomach lining, triggering chronic gastritis. This gastritis alters gastric acid secretion, impairs motility, and increases mucosal sensitivity - producing the full spectrum of dyspepsia symptoms. In India, H. pylori prevalence ranges from 60-80% depending on the region and socioeconomic group. It is transmitted through contaminated water and food, making reinfection a genuine concern in settings with poor sanitation.

International guidelines classify H. pylori-associated dyspepsia as a distinct entity - not functional dyspepsia. The practical implication is important: a patient with dyspepsia and positive H. pylori should be treated with eradication therapy first. Only if symptoms persist after successful eradication is the diagnosis revised to functional dyspepsia.

Functional dyspepsia - when the stomach looks normal but functions abnormally

In functional dyspepsia, the underlying problem is not a visible lesion but disordered gastric physiology. Three mechanisms are well established:

  • Impaired gastric accommodation: The stomach normally relaxes as food enters, expanding to receive a meal. In functional dyspepsia, this relaxation is insufficient - the stomach remains tense, producing early satiety and postprandial fullness even from modest portions.
  • Delayed gastric emptying: Present in approximately 25-35% of functional dyspepsia patients. Food remains in the stomach longer than normal, contributing to prolonged fullness, nausea, and bloating.
  • Visceral hypersensitivity: The stomach's sensory nerves are abnormally sensitive. Normal gastric distension (a regular-sized meal) produces pain or discomfort that a healthy stomach would not register. This is the mechanism behind the burning and pain in EPS.

Other organic causes

  • Peptic ulcer disease: Gastric or duodenal ulcers cause epigastric burning or pain. Duodenal ulcers classically produce hunger pain - relieved by food, returning 2-3 hours later. Gastric ulcers may worsen with eating. H. pylori and NSAID use are the two primary causes of peptic ulcers.
  • NSAID-related gastropathy: Chronic use of painkillers - ibuprofen, diclofenac, aspirin, and similar drugs - damages the protective mucus layer of the stomach, causing erosions, ulcers, and chronic dyspepsia. This is an extremely common cause in India, where NSAIDs are available over the counter and used liberally for joint pain, headaches, and menstrual pain.
  • Gallstone-related dyspepsia: Gallstones can produce upper abdominal discomfort, post-meal fullness, and bloating - particularly after fatty meals - even without classic biliary colic. This pattern is frequently confused with gastritis or acidity. An ultrasound identifies gallstones quickly.
  • Gastro-oesophageal reflux disease (GERD): GERD and dyspepsia frequently coexist. The overlap can be confusing - heartburn suggests GERD, while upper abdominal pain and fullness suggest dyspepsia. Some patients have both, requiring treatment directed at each component.
  • Gastric malignancy: Uncommon but critical to exclude. New-onset dyspepsia in patients above 55, with weight loss or any alarm feature, mandates endoscopy. Early detection transforms outcomes.
The Rome IV criteria require that the diagnosis of functional dyspepsia be made only after organic causes - particularly H. pylori, peptic ulcers, and NSAID use - have been excluded. A normal endoscopy and a negative H. pylori test are both needed before the "functional" label applies.

Alarm Features - When Endoscopy Is Mandatory

These features in a patient with chronic dyspepsia require prompt endoscopy:

  • Unintended weight loss - even gradual loss of 3-5 kg over weeks
  • Dysphagia - difficulty swallowing solids or liquids
  • Persistent vomiting - especially vomiting of old food or large volumes
  • GI bleeding - vomiting blood (haematemesis) or black, tarry stools (melaena)
  • Iron-deficiency anaemia - unexplained drop in haemoglobin
  • Palpable abdominal mass or lymphadenopathy
  • Age above 55 with new-onset dyspepsia - the age threshold for mandatory endoscopy
  • Family history of upper GI malignancy
  • Progressive worsening over a short period (4-6 weeks)
  • Symptoms unresponsive to 4-8 weeks of empirical therapy

When chronic dyspepsia is usually manageable without urgent endoscopy

  • Age below 55, with no alarm features, and symptoms that respond to initial treatment
  • Clear dietary triggers - oily food, spicy food, heavy meals - with improvement when triggers are avoided
  • Known H. pylori-positive status responding to eradication therapy
  • Symptoms stable for months without progression, weight loss, or bleeding
  • Stress-related pattern - worsening during periods of pressure, improving during holidays or relaxed periods
  • Mild intermittent symptoms that do not affect nutrition, weight, or daily activities

Test-and-Treat vs. Investigate-First - Which Strategy?

Two established strategies exist for managing chronic dyspepsia, and the choice between them depends on the patient's age, alarm features, and local H. pylori prevalence.

Strategy How It Works Best For
Test-and-treat Test for H. pylori first (breath test or stool antigen). If positive, prescribe eradication therapy. If negative or symptoms persist after eradication, start empirical PPI therapy for 4-8 weeks. Endoscopy only if still symptomatic. Patients under 55 with no alarm features. Particularly effective in populations with high H. pylori prevalence (India: 60-80%).
Investigate-first Proceed directly to upper GI endoscopy before starting treatment. Enables definitive diagnosis - ulcer, gastritis, GERD, malignancy, or normal (functional dyspepsia). Patients above 55 with new-onset dyspepsia. Any patient with alarm features. Patients who have failed test-and-treat. Patients with significant anxiety about missed diagnosis.

In the Indian context, where H. pylori prevalence is among the highest globally, the test-and-treat approach is cost-effective and appropriate for the majority of younger patients without alarm features. It avoids unnecessary endoscopy in many cases while identifying and treating the most common correctable cause. However, the threshold for proceeding to endoscopy should remain low - particularly when the initial strategy does not produce improvement within 8 weeks.

How Chronic Dyspepsia Is Treated

1. H. pylori eradication - the first and most important step when positive

A 14-day course of combination antibiotics with a proton pump inhibitor is the standard. In India, where antibiotic resistance is a growing concern, bismuth-based quadruple therapy or concomitant therapy regimens are increasingly recommended over traditional triple therapy. Confirmation of successful eradication by urea breath test or stool antigen - performed at least 4 weeks after completing therapy - is essential. Failed eradication requires a second-line regimen with different antibiotics guided by local resistance patterns.

2. Proton pump inhibitors (PPIs) - for EPS-predominant dyspepsia

PPIs (omeprazole, pantoprazole, rabeprazole) suppress gastric acid production and are the first-line pharmacological treatment for epigastric pain and burning. A standard-dose PPI for 4-8 weeks is the initial trial. Patients who respond are gradually stepped down. Those who do not respond should be re-evaluated - either with endoscopy or a change in treatment strategy. Long-term PPI use without a clear indication is not recommended.

3. Prokinetics - for PDS-predominant dyspepsia

Domperidone and itopride are the prokinetics most used in India. They accelerate gastric emptying and improve gastric accommodation, reducing postprandial fullness, early satiety, bloating, and nausea. Itopride has dual action - prokinetic and anti-emetic - and is well-tolerated for courses of 4-8 weeks. Long-term domperidone use requires cardiac monitoring (QT interval) and should be supervised.

4. Dietary and lifestyle modification

Practical Dietary Guidance for Chronic Dyspepsia

  • Eat smaller, more frequent meals: Four to five moderate portions instead of two to three large ones. The traditional pattern of a heavy lunch and late, large dinner is one of the most consistent aggravating factors in Indian dyspepsia patients.
  • Reduce fat and oil in daily cooking: Fat is the macronutrient that most slows gastric emptying. Cut down on deep-fried snacks (bhajia, samosa, pakora), reduce ghee in dal and sabzi, and favour steamed or lightly cooked preparations.
  • Limit spice intensity: While moderate spice is generally tolerable, concentrated chilli - green chillies, red chilli powder in excess, raw garlic - can directly irritate an already sensitive gastric mucosa. Adjust gradually rather than eliminating all spice.
  • Avoid known triggers: Tea and coffee on an empty stomach, carbonated drinks, alcohol, and smoking all worsen dyspepsia. Identify personal triggers through a simple 2-week food diary.
  • Do not lie down immediately after eating: Wait at least 1.5-2 hours. A short walk after meals improves gastric motility.
  • Stop unnecessary NSAIDs: If you are taking painkillers regularly for joint pain, headaches, or back pain, discuss alternatives with your doctor. NSAID gastropathy is one of the most preventable causes of chronic dyspepsia in India.

5. Neuromodulators - for refractory functional dyspepsia

When functional dyspepsia persists despite H. pylori eradication, PPI therapy, prokinetics, and dietary changes, the gut-brain axis is the next therapeutic target. Low-dose tricyclic antidepressants (amitriptyline 10-25 mg nightly) are the best-studied neuromodulators for functional dyspepsia. They are used not as antidepressants but to reduce visceral hypersensitivity - the stomach's abnormal sensitivity to normal distension. Mirtazapine and buspirone have also shown benefit in specific subtypes. These are specialist-prescribed and require monitoring.

6. Addressing structural causes

  • Peptic ulcer disease: PPI therapy for 4-8 weeks heals most ulcers. H. pylori eradication prevents recurrence. NSAID cessation is mandatory if NSAIDs are the cause.
  • Gallstone-related dyspepsia: Laparoscopic cholecystectomy resolves symptoms in the majority of patients. A daycare or one-night-stay procedure with rapid recovery.
  • Gastric malignancy: Surgical resection with curative intent in operable disease. Early detection through timely endoscopy is the single most important factor in survival outcomes.

Chronic Dyspepsia vs. GERD vs. Gallstone Dyspepsia - How to Tell Them Apart

Feature Chronic Dyspepsia GERD Gallstone Dyspepsia
Primary symptom Upper abdominal pain, burning, fullness Heartburn, acid taste, regurgitation Post-meal fullness, right upper quadrant discomfort
Symptom location Epigastrium (central upper abdomen) Retrosternal (behind the breastbone), rising upward Right upper abdomen, may radiate to right shoulder
Meal relationship Variable - may worsen or have no clear meal link (EPS) or consistently meal-triggered (PDS) Worsens after meals, especially with lying down Triggered by fatty meals specifically
Key investigation H. pylori test, endoscopy Endoscopy, pH monitoring Ultrasound abdomen
Definitive treatment H. pylori eradication, PPI, prokinetics PPI, lifestyle modification, fundoplication if refractory Laparoscopic cholecystectomy

The overlap between these three conditions is real and common. A patient may have functional dyspepsia and GERD, or gallstones and H. pylori. Careful history-taking, H. pylori testing, ultrasound, and endoscopy (when indicated) sort through the overlap and identify which conditions are contributing.

What Happens If Chronic Dyspepsia Is Left Untreated?

  • Ongoing symptoms with declining quality of life: Persistent pain, fullness, and nausea lead to anxiety around eating, dietary restriction, social withdrawal from meals, and reduced work productivity. Functional dyspepsia, though not life-threatening, can be profoundly disabling.
  • Untreated H. pylori: Left untreated, H. pylori gastritis persists for decades. It increases the risk of peptic ulcer disease, and over the very long term, raises the risk of gastric MALT lymphoma and gastric adenocarcinoma. Eradication eliminates this trajectory.
  • Continued NSAID damage: Patients who self-medicate with painkillers while also taking antacids to manage the resulting dyspepsia are in a damaging cycle. NSAID gastropathy can progress to bleeding ulcers, perforation, and stricture formation.
  • Missed structural pathology: Gallstones managed as "acidity" may progress to acute cholecystitis, CBD stones, or pancreatitis. Gastric malignancy attributed to routine indigestion may advance beyond curative treatment.
  • Nutritional consequences: Chronic under-eating due to fear of symptoms leads to weight loss, iron and vitamin deficiencies, weakness, and poor wound healing - particularly concerning in elderly patients.

Recovery and Long-Term Outlook

Intervention Expected Improvement Timeline
H. pylori eradication Symptom improvement within 2-4 weeks of completing treatment. Roughly 1 in 14 patients achieves complete lasting cure from eradication alone. Others improve partially and may need additional therapy.
PPI therapy (4-8 weeks) Improvement in epigastric pain and burning within 1-2 weeks. Full benefit by 4-8 weeks. Response guides whether long-term maintenance is needed.
Prokinetics Improvement in fullness, early satiety, and nausea within 2-4 weeks. Best results in PDS-predominant patients.
Dietary modification Noticeable improvement within 1-2 weeks of switching to smaller, lower-fat meals. The single most durable intervention for long-term symptom control.
Neuromodulators Gradual improvement over 4-8 weeks. Used for refractory functional dyspepsia under specialist supervision. Full benefit may take 8-12 weeks.
Cholecystectomy (for gallstone dyspepsia) Improvement in post-meal symptoms within 2-4 weeks of surgery. Full dietary normalisation by 6-8 weeks.

Functional dyspepsia is a chronic, relapsing condition. Most patients achieve good symptom control with the right combination of dietary discipline, targeted medication, and stress management - but flares during periods of dietary excess, work pressure, or life stress are expected and manageable. The goal is long-term control, not necessarily permanent cure.


Chronic Dyspepsia in India - What Makes It Different Here

  • H. pylori prevalence of 60-80%: India has one of the highest H. pylori infection rates in the world, driven by contaminated water sources and crowded living conditions. This means that in the Indian population, H. pylori-associated dyspepsia is far more common than in Western countries - and the test-and-treat strategy has an even higher yield here. Yet the majority of patients with chronic indigestion in India have never been tested for H. pylori.
  • Over-the-counter NSAID culture: Ibuprofen, diclofenac, and combination painkillers are purchased freely from pharmacies without prescription for headaches, joint pain, backache, and menstrual cramps. Chronic NSAID use is one of the most common preventable causes of dyspepsia and peptic ulcer disease in India. Patients often take antacids to counteract the stomach pain caused by the very painkillers they are using - a cycle that delays proper diagnosis.
  • Spicy food as a cultural factor: Concentrated chilli, raw garlic, vinegar-based pickles, and heavily spiced gravies can directly irritate the gastric mucosa in patients with underlying gastritis or functional dyspepsia. The issue is not spice itself but the intensity and frequency - daily exposure to high-capsaicin preparations on an already sensitised stomach amplifies symptoms.
  • Self-medication with antacids and churan: Digestive churan, hing-based tonics, ajmo water, and OTC antacids are the first (and often only) response to dyspepsia for millions of Indians. These provide temporary symptom relief but do not address the underlying cause - whether that is H. pylori, NSAID gastropathy, or functional dyspepsia requiring specific treatment.
  • Late-night heavy meals: The Indian dinner pattern - eating the largest or second-largest meal of the day at 9-10 PM and lying down within an hour - maximises postprandial symptoms. This cultural eating pattern is a consistent aggravating factor in chronic dyspepsia.
  • Stigma around mental health: The gut-brain axis is a genuine therapeutic target in functional dyspepsia. When doctors recommend stress management or low-dose neuromodulators, patients sometimes resist, interpreting it as "the doctor thinks my problem is in my head." In reality, visceral hypersensitivity is a well-documented physiological abnormality - not a psychological weakness.
  • Antibiotic resistance concerns: India faces rising rates of clarithromycin and metronidazole resistance in H. pylori strains. This means that traditional triple therapy (which relies on these antibiotics) may fail in 20-30% of cases. Newer regimens - bismuth quadruple therapy, concomitant therapy - are increasingly necessary but under-prescribed in primary care settings.

Frequently Asked Questions

They refer to the same condition. "Indigestion" is the common English term; "dyspepsia" is the medical term. Both describe persistent upper abdominal pain, burning, fullness, or discomfort originating from the stomach region. When these symptoms last three months or longer, the condition is termed chronic dyspepsia.

If the cause is H. pylori, eradication can provide lasting cure in a proportion of patients. If the cause is NSAID use, stopping the offending drug resolves it. However, functional dyspepsia is a chronic relapsing condition - most patients achieve good control with treatment and lifestyle changes, but periodic flares are common. The goal is sustained control rather than a single permanent cure.

Two non-invasive tests are available: the urea breath test and the stool antigen test. Both are accurate, quick, and widely available. You must stop PPI medications for at least two weeks before testing to avoid false-negative results. If endoscopy is performed, H. pylori can also be detected by biopsy. In India, given the high prevalence, testing should be the first step for anyone with chronic dyspepsia.

PPIs suppress acid but do not address the underlying cause. If the cause is H. pylori and it has not been eradicated, symptoms recur when PPIs stop. If the diagnosis is functional dyspepsia, PPIs control symptoms but do not fix the disordered gastric physiology. This is why identifying and treating the root cause - not just suppressing acid - is essential for long-term management.

Not exactly. Gastritis is inflammation of the stomach lining - a pathological finding seen on endoscopy or biopsy. Dyspepsia is a symptom complex. Gastritis can cause dyspepsia, but many patients with dyspepsia have no gastritis on biopsy (functional dyspepsia). Conversely, some patients with histological gastritis have no symptoms at all. The relationship is not one-to-one.

Current guidelines recommend that new-onset dyspepsia in patients above age 55 should be investigated with endoscopy to exclude gastric malignancy. Below 55, endoscopy is indicated when alarm features are present (weight loss, bleeding, dysphagia, vomiting, anaemia) or when symptoms persist despite 4-8 weeks of appropriate treatment including H. pylori eradication.

Spicy food does not cause dyspepsia in the sense of initiating the disease. However, capsaicin (the active compound in chillies) can irritate an already inflamed or hypersensitive stomach, worsening existing symptoms. For patients with established dyspepsia, reducing chilli intensity often improves comfort. Moderate spice is generally tolerable - concentrated chilli powder and raw green chillies are the usual aggravators.

Absolutely. NSAIDs (ibuprofen, diclofenac, naproxen, aspirin) are among the most common causes of chronic dyspepsia in India. They inhibit the protective prostaglandins in the stomach lining, leading to erosions, ulcers, and persistent pain. If you take painkillers more than 2-3 times per week, discuss alternatives with your doctor. Paracetamol (acetaminophen) is generally safer for the stomach.

Short-term PPI use (4-8 weeks) is safe and well-established. Long-term use (beyond 8 weeks) is appropriate for specific conditions - GERD with oesophagitis, Barrett's oesophagus, patients on long-term NSAIDs who cannot stop them. For functional dyspepsia, PPIs should be used at the lowest effective dose and periodically reassessed. Long-term concerns include vitamin B12 deficiency, magnesium depletion, and marginally increased fracture risk - all manageable with monitoring.

Visceral hypersensitivity means the sensory nerves in your stomach are abnormally sensitive. A normal amount of food distending the stomach produces pain or discomfort that a person with normal sensitivity would not feel. This is the core mechanism behind functional dyspepsia - particularly the EPS subtype. It explains why the stomach looks normal on endoscopy but still produces significant symptoms. Treatment targets this sensitivity directly - with PPIs, neuromodulators, or both.

Stress is a well-established aggravating factor. The gut-brain axis - the bidirectional communication between the brain and the GI tract - directly affects gastric motility, acid secretion, and visceral sensitivity. Chronic psychological stress slows gastric emptying, impairs accommodation, and lowers the pain threshold in the stomach. Many patients report that dyspepsia worsens during stressful periods and improves during relaxed ones. Addressing stress is a genuine part of treatment, not a dismissal of symptoms.

Test-and-treat means: test for H. pylori first; if positive, treat with eradication therapy; if negative, start a PPI trial. Endoscopy is reserved for those who do not respond. This strategy is recommended for patients under 55 with no alarm features and is particularly cost-effective in India where H. pylori prevalence is high. It avoids unnecessary endoscopy in many patients while treating the most common correctable cause.

Yes. Gallstone-related dyspepsia presents with post-meal upper abdominal fullness, bloating, and discomfort - particularly after fatty foods. It is frequently misdiagnosed as acidity or gastritis in Indian clinical practice. The differentiating features are right upper quadrant predominance, fatty-meal triggers, and sometimes referred pain to the shoulder. An ultrasound identifies gallstones reliably. Laparoscopic cholecystectomy resolves the symptoms.

GERD is primarily an oesophageal condition - acid refluxing from the stomach into the oesophagus causes heartburn (retrosternal burning) and acid regurgitation. Dyspepsia is primarily a gastric condition - pain, burning, and fullness originating from the stomach and duodenum. GERD symptoms rise upward from the chest; dyspepsia symptoms are centred in the upper abdomen. They can coexist in the same patient and may require treatment for both.

The most common reason is antibiotic resistance - particularly to clarithromycin and metronidazole, which are increasingly resistant in Indian H. pylori strains. Incomplete adherence to the 14-day course (stopping early because symptoms improved) is another common reason. Smoking during treatment also reduces eradication rates. Failed first-line therapy requires a different antibiotic combination for the second attempt, ideally guided by local resistance data.

Functional dyspepsia itself does not typically cause significant weight loss. However, patients who eat progressively less to avoid symptoms may lose weight gradually over months. Significant or rapid weight loss in the context of dyspepsia is an alarm feature - it raises concern for gastric malignancy, peptic ulcer disease, or another organic cause and warrants prompt investigation including endoscopy.

No single food cures dyspepsia, but certain foods are better tolerated. Soft, low-fat, non-spicy preparations are generally easiest on a sensitive stomach - plain khichdi, curd rice, steamed vegetables (dudhi, turia), soft roti with mild sabzi, banana, and diluted chaas (buttermilk). Eating these in smaller, more frequent portions is more important than any specific food choice. A 2-week food diary helps identify personal trigger foods to avoid.

See a specialist when: symptoms have persisted for more than 4 weeks despite dietary changes and OTC antacids; you have any alarm features (weight loss, bleeding, difficulty swallowing, persistent vomiting); you are above 55 with new symptoms; you have not been tested for H. pylori; or your dyspepsia is affecting your nutrition, weight, work, or daily life. Self-management with antacids beyond a few weeks delays proper diagnosis.
